Philadelphia Man Sentenced In Fatal South Jersey Shooting: Prosecutor
A 42-year-old man from Philadelphia has been sentenced to 20 years in New Jersey State Prison for a fatal shooting, authorities said. Teddy Smith was sentenced for the aggravated manslaughter of a 25-year-old Pleasantville man, according to the Atlantic County Prosecutor's Office. On May 1, 2020, at approximately 6:20 p.m., police responded to the 100 block of North First Street in Pleasantville in reference to a shooting. Philadelphia Man Charged In Fatal South Jersey Shooting
A Philadelphia suspect has been arrested in connection with the fatal shooting of a South Jersey man earlier this year, authorities said. Teddy Smith, 39, was charged with murder and weapons-related offenses, Atlantic County Prosecutor Damon G. Tyner said. Pleasantville police officers found Nathan Adcock, 25, on May 1 after a 9-1-1 caller reported a shooting about 6:20 p.m. in the 100 block of North First Street, Tyner said.. Pleasantville Man, 25, Shot Dead
Authorities identified a man who was shot dead on a Pleasantville street Friday night as a local 25-year-old father of two. Nathan Adcock was gunned down in the 100 block of North First Street shortly before 6:30 p.m., Atlantic County Prosecutor Damon G. Tyner said in a statement. Adcock was taken to the Atlanticare Medical Center in Atlantic City, where he was pronounced dead, Tyner said. The prosecutor didn't say whether anyone was taken into custody in connection with the killing nor whether authorities had any suspects.
